Cisco SPA122 VoIP ATA and Router Description:

Cisco SPA122 VoIP ATA and Router 2 x RJ-11 FXS, 2 x 10/100 WAN/PC Ports with QoS, T38 fax capability. (replaces SPA2102)
Overview

Protect and extend your investment in existing analog telephones, conference speakerphones, and fax machines with the Cisco SPA122 ATA with Router. More easily control your migration to IP voice with this extremely affordable, reliable solution.

The Cisco SPA122 is compact in design and compatible with international voice and data standards. It can be used with residential, home-office, and small-business-VoIP service offerings, including full-featured IP Centrex environments. This easy-to-use solution delivers advanced features to better connect employees and serve customers, all on a highly secure Cisco network.

The Cisco SPA122 ATA with Router includes two standard telephone Ports, each with an independent phone number, for use with fax machines or analog phone devices. It also features one fast Ethernet WAN port, and one fast Ethernet LAN port for a local home or business network connection.

The Cisco SPA122 ATA with Router combines VoIP services with an internal router for LAN connectivity. Easy to install and use, it works over an IP network to connect analog phones and fax machines to a VoIP service provider and provides support for additional LAN connections.

The Cisco SPA122 includes two standard telephone Ports to connect existing analog phones or fax machines to a VoIP service provider. It also includes two 100BASE-T RJ-45 Ethernet Ports for WAN and LAN connectivity. Each phone line can be configured independently. Key Features
  • Enables high-quality VoIP service with a comprehensive feature set through a broadband Internet connection
  • Uses advanced voice quality-of-service (QoS) capabilities and the voice Session Initiation Protocol (SIP) stack
  • Supports reliable faxing with simultaneous voice and data use
  • Is compatible with all industry voice and data standards and common telephone features
  • Includes a simple-to-use web-based configuration utility for easy deployment

Cisco SPA122 VoIP ATA and Router Specifications:

Features Description
Data networking
  • MAC address (IEEE 802.3)
  • IPv4 (RFC 791) upgradeable to IPv6 (RFC 1883)
  • Address Resolution Protocol (ARP)
  • Domain Name System (DNS) A record (RFC 1706) and SRV record (RFC 2782)
  • Dynamic Host Configuration Protocol (DHCP) server and client (RFC 2131)
  • DHCP client reservation
  • DHCP Options 159 and 160
  • Point-to-Point Protocol over Ethernet (PPoE) client (RFC 2516)
  • Internet Control Message Protocol (ICMP) (RFC 792)
  • TCP (RFC 793)
  • User Datagram Protocol (UDP) (RFC 768)
  • Real Time Protocol (RTP) (RFC 1889) (RFC 1890)
  • Real Time Control Protocol (RTCP) (RFC 1889)
  • Differentiated Services (DiffServ) (RFC 2475) and type of service (ToS) (RFC 791/1349)
  • VLAN tagging (IEEE 802.1p)
  • Simple Network Time Protocol (SNTP) (RFC 2030)
  • Upload data rate limiting: static and automatic
  • QoS voice packet prioritization over other packet types
  • MAC address cloning
  • Port forwarding
  • SIP channels support both UDP and TCP transport
  • VPN pass-through with IP Security encapsulating security payload (IPsec ESP), Point-to-Point Tunneling Protocol (PPTP), and Layer 2 Tunneling Protocol (L2TP)
Voice gateway
  • SIPv2 (RFC 3261, 3262, 3263, and 3264)
  • SIP proxy redundancy: dynamic through use of DNS SRV A records
  • Reregistration with primary SIP proxy server
  • SIP support in Network Address Translation (NAT) networks (including Serial Tunnel [STUN])
  • Highly secure (encrypted) calling using Secure RTP (SRTP)
  • Codec name assignment
  • G.711 (A-law and μ-law)
  • G.726 (32 kbps)
  • G.729 A
  • Dynamic payload
  • Adjustable audio frames per packet
  • Dual-tone multifrequency (DTMF): in-band and out-of-band (RFC 2833) (SIP information)
Voice features
  • QoS (Ethernet port upstream bandwidth control)
  • Independent configurable dial plans with interdigit timers and IP dialing (1 per port)
  • Call progress tone generation
  • Jitter buffer: Adaptive
  • Frame loss concealment
  • Full-duplex audio
  • Echo cancellation (G.165 and G.168)
  • Voice activity detection (VAD)
  • Silence suppression
  • Comfort noise generation (CNG)
  • Attenuation and gain adjustments
  • Flash hook timer
  • Message waiting indicator (MWI) tones
  • Visual messaging waiting indicator (VMWI) using frequency shift keying (FSK)
  • Polarity control
  • Hook flash event signaling
  • Caller ID generation (name and number): Bellcore, DTMF, and European Telecommunications Standards Institute (ETSI)
  • Streaming audio server: Up to 10 sessions
  • Music on hold
  • Call waiting, call waiting and caller ID
  • Caller ID with name and number
  • Caller ID blocking
  • Selective and anonymous call rejection
  • Call forwarding: No answer, busy, and all
  • Do not disturb
  • Call transfer, call return, and call back on busy
  • Three-way conference calling with local mixing
  • Per-call authentication and associated routing
  • Call blocking with toll restriction
  • Distinctive ringing: Calling and called number
  • Off-hook warning tone
  • Advanced inbound and outbound call routing
  • Hotline and warmline calling
  • Long silence (configurable time setting) silence threshold
  • Disconnect tone (for example, reorder tone)
  • Configurable ring frequency
  • Ring validation time setting
  • Tip and ring voltage adjustment setting
  • Ring indication delay setting
Fax capability
  • Fax tone detection pass-through
  • Fax pass-through using G.711
  • Real-time fax over IP using T.38 fax relay (T.38 support is dependent on fax machine and network and transport resilience)
Security
  • Password-protected system reset to factory default
  • Password-protected administrator and user access authority
  • Provisioning, configuration, and authentication
  • HTTPS with factory-installed client certificate
  • HTTP digest: Encrypted authentication using MD5 (RFC 1321)
  • Up to 256-bit Advanced Encryption Standard (AES) encryption
  • SIP Transport Layer Security (TLS)
Provisioning, administration, and maintenance
  • Web browser administration and configuration using integral web server
  • Telephone keypad configuration with interactive voice prompts
  • Automated provisioning and upgrade using HTTPS, HTTP, and Trivial File Transfer Protocol (TFTP)
  • TR-069
  • Asynchronous notification of upgrade availability using Notify
  • Nonintrusive, in-service upgrades
  • Report generation and event logging
  • Statistics in Bye message
  • Debug and syslog server records: Per-line configurable web browser
  • Ping and traceroute diagnostics
  • Configuration management: Backup and restore
  • Support for Bonjour
Physical interfaces
  • 1 WAN 100BASE-T RJ-45 Ethernet Port (IEEE 802.3)
  • 1 LAN 100BASE-T RJ-45 Ethernet Port (IEEE 802.3)
  • 2 RJ-11 FXS phone Ports for analog circuit telephone device (tip and ring)
  • Reset button
Subscriber line interface circuit (SLIC)
  • Ring voltage: 40-90 Vpk configurable
  • Ring frequency: 20-25 Hz
  • Ring waveform: Trapezoidal
  • Maximum ringer load: 5 ringer equivalence numbers (RENs)
  • On-hook voltage (tip and ring): -46 to -56V
  • Off-hook current: 18-25 mA
  • Terminating impedance: 600 ohm resistive or 270 ohm + 750 ohm
  • 150 nF complex impedance
  • Frequency response: 300-3400 Hz
  • Return loss (600 ohm, 300-3400 Hz): up to 20 dB
  • Insertion loss (1 Vrms at 1 kHz): 3-4 dB
  • Total harmonic distortion (THD) (350 mV peak at 300 Hz): up to 3%
  • Idle channel noise: 72 dB (typical)
  • Longitudinal balance: 55 dB (typical)
  • Off-hook threshold (line seizure): Rdc < 1000 ohm
  • On-hook threshold (line release): Rdc >10000 ohm
  • Rdc DC supervisory range: Rdc > 450 ohm
Regulatory compliance FCC (Part 15 Class B), CE, ICES-003, A-Tick certification, Restriction of Hazardous Substances (RoHS), and UL
Power supply
  • DC input voltage: 5V DC at 2.0A maximum
  • Power consumption: 5W
  • Switching type (100-240V) automatic
  • Power adapter: 100-240V and 50-60 Hz (26-34 VA) AC input, with 1.8m cord
Indicator lights and LEDs Phone 1, phone 2, Internet, and power
Documentation
  • Quick Start Guide
  • Administration Guide (available online)
  • Provisioning Guide (available online)
Environmental
Dimensions (W x H x D) 3.98 x 3.98 x 1.10 in. (101 x 101 x 28 mm)
Unit weight 5.40 oz (153g)
Operating temperature 32 to 113ºF (0 to 45ºC)
Storage temperature -77 to 158ºF (-25 to 70ºC)
Operating humidity 10 to 90% noncondensing
Storage humidity 10 to 90% noncondensing
